  6. 7 lut 2023 · MANILA, Philippines — The Philippines ranked 16th out of a list of 26 countries in Australian Lowy Institute’s 2023 Asia Power Index. The index measures power based on its resources –...

  7. The Philippines is a middle power in Asia. Its overall score declined by 0.4 points compared to 2021. The Philippines’ strongest measure is defence networks, where it places ninth, reflecting the extent of its bilateral military cooperation with treaty ally the United States.
